Sat 794424953935283

decimal
158884.4953935283
degree
0°158884′1636″4953935283‴
percentile
37.829759752816706%
name
ifkxmwvwpxu
cycle
0
epoch
0
period
78
block
158884
offset
4953935283
timestamp
rarity
common
inscriptions
location
335b6f4df993209790c893e2118ffe3028a8d622353cb9f2db6cb8a428c6414e:1:9423942776
address
1Kk6aoWULmneS5zXRf9cPwdJ6PvchGARmL